NODE JS DEVELOPER OPTIONS

node js developer Options

node js developer Options

Blog Article

Hello Pradeep. This is an intended final result, these e-mail will not be purported to reach the actual recipients. Mailtrap is usually a phony SMTP server.

Embedded photos: Nodemailer allows you to embed images instantly throughout the electronic mail overall body, enhancing the visual appeal of your messages.

in this article, we have been importing the modules and deals we imported earlier after which configuring them. Also, we build our app to pay attention on port 3000. To start up our application, open up your terminal, key in npm begin and strike enter.

2. Rich e-mail output. perspective the plain text substitute, HTML source code, and email headers alongside the common rich text look at. you could obtain the complete e-mail as an EML file or export it to be a PDF. Attachments can be found underneath the documents tab.

will you be sure you would like to conceal this remark? It will turn out to be concealed as part of your write-up, but will continue to be seen through the remark's permalink.

And finally, Allow’s develop a worker that listens for messages to the queue and sends them by using Nodemailer:

Attachments can be utilized as embedded photos from the HTML human body. to make use of this function, you must set added residence on the attachment - cid (one of a kind identifier in the file) that's a reference for the attachment file.

In case you are jogging the code on the equipment, Test your antivirus options. Antiviruses often mess all over with e mail ports usage. Node.js won't identify the MITM cert your antivirus is utilizing.

Handlebars is really a templating language, so we can incorporate variables to our HTML, then substitute the variables to the values we would like within our ultimate e mail. In Handlebars, variables are structured with two opening and shutting brackets surrounding the variable text, as in variable .

Older Node variations never entirely assistance the certification chain of the most recent let us Encrypt certificates. Either set tls.rejectUnauthorized to Wrong to skip chain verification or up grade your Node version

This creates a package deal.json file for your personal challenge. The offer.json file can be a file made use of to deal with a undertaking's dependencies and other facts relevant to the job.

Custom plugin support for manipulating messages (insert DKIM signatures, use markdown content as opposed to HTML etc.).

Mailtrap also provides an e mail API, which lets you quickly examination your email templates and switch from staging to creation when you finally’re ready to start off sending. All You will need to do is allow sandbox, specify the inbox ID, receive the template check, then dispatch it by means of API.

since We have now our e-mail template create, Enable’s develop an entry file. develop a file termed server.js at the node expert root of one's fassstmail project. In server.js, add the subsequent code, that can trigger sending an email:

Report this page